TL;DR Summary

Governor Kathy Hochul delivered her annual State of the State address, acknowledging New York's progress in addressing concerns about violent crime and cost of living while emphasizing the need for further action. She highlighted challenges such as safety, mental health care, and affordability, proposing initiatives to address these issues. However, her speech omitted specific plans for the migrant crisis, drawing criticism from both Republicans and Democrats. Despite facing a budget gap and election year pressures, Hochul pledged to tackle climate change and emphasized New York's resilience and ability to overcome challenges.
